Hamilton Princess Relaunches Afternoon Tea

Following some time away in order to allow for the hotel’s $100 million renovations, Bermuda’s Hamilton Princess will bring about the return of its award-winning Afternoon Tea, an event featuring a number of delectable treats held on weekends at the Crown & Anchor establishment.

Available on Saturdays and Sundays from 3.00pm through 5.00pm, the Afternoon Teas include tea, pastries, scones, and finger sandwiches created by Kevin Pannier, the hotel’s French pastry chef, all served on a new porcelain tea service that was designed exclusively for the hotel.

Chef Pannier brings a French flare to tea with pastries that include Canelée de Bordeaux, Dark Chocolate Profiterole, Rosemary Apricot Panna Cotta and Strawberry Cheesecake, while keeping to Bermudian tradition with Berries Rum Cake.

Additional treats range from fun Mango Passion Lolly Pops to the more traditional Plain and Chocolate Scones served with homemade orange marmalade, berry jam and clotted cream.

In addition, finger sandwiches are served alongside a selection of Harney & Sons Fine Loose Teas. The sandwiches range from Cucumber on Whole Wheat Toast, Micro Greens on White Toast, to Smoked Salmon and Cream Cheese on Brown Toast, Chicken Mayonnaise on Whole Wheat Toast, and Roast Beef with Colman’s Mustard on Rye Bread.

Hamilton Princess worked with Bluck’s to commission Herend Porcelain, a Hungarian producer founded in 1826, to create a modern elegant tea set, dubbed “CEA” which stands for Couronne et Ancre [Crown and Anchor in French].

The service’s beautiful pattern was hand-picked and features a white plate with a royal blue circular stripe and a pale blue crown and anchor, a nod to Bermuda’s nautical heritage and the name of the restaurant. The Herend tea service includes a teapot, creamer, covered sugar bowl, teacups and saucers, plates, and a stunning tray with handles.

“Afternoon Tea is a Hamilton Princess tradition as much as it’s a Bermudian one. We are thrilled to bring it back, even better than ever,” said Allan Federer, general manager of the Hamilton Princess. “The stunning china is a perfect addition to the mouth-watering pastries and treats created by Chef Kevin Pannier.”
